The root of the back pain is aggravated vata dosha and ayurvedic herbs deal with back pain by pacifying the vata dosha and reducing pain. Apart from constipation, ajwain also aids in getting relief from back pain. So whenever the back pain troubles you, go into your kitchen and boil around 6g or a teaspoon of the ajwain seeds in water and drink the obtained decoction. Cramp Bark for Back Pain As the name suggests, cramp bark is popular for treating cramps. It is extremely useful in alleviating menstrual cramps. Drinking its tea relaxes the nerves and reduces the back pain, especially lower back pain. So if lower back is troubling you, go straight to you kitchen, lit the stove and bring 2-3 teaspoons of dried cramp bark powder in a cup of water and drink this decoction 2-3 times a day.
